Duct leakage is a subtle yet significant cause of energy inefficiency in residential heating and cooling systems. ASHRAE's role to identify, measure, and quantify these energy losses in a definitive sense will enable others to implement real-world solutions to this element of the energy problem. ASHRAE research on duct leakage testing is very much needed to ensure adequate coverage of this vital question.

The objective of this research project is to develop faster, better, cheaper residential duct leakage test procedures. The criteria for judging the merit of a test are indicated by the three adjectives: faster=minimize labor hours; better=maximize reproducibility and accuracy; cheaper=require least capital outlay for test equipment.
